Returning Customer ?
Don't have an account ?
163413100634
850024969018
Showing 2041–2060 of 7607 results
8716294331004
810142470438
810142476720
810142476881
810142476843
810168276403
810142476867
810142476782
810142476706
810168276441
810142476768
810142476805
810142476829
810168276434
810142476744
810168277172
810168277219
810168277189
810168277134
You must be 21 years or older to enter this wholesale store.
Sorry, the content of this store can't be seen by a younger audience. Come back when you're older.